United States Negative Pressure Wound Therapy Market Trends:
Negative Pressure Wound Therapy (NPWT) is a medical treatment technique used to promote wound healing by applying negative pressure or suction to a wound site. NPWT involves placing a specialized dressing over the wound, which is connected to a vacuum pump that creates a negative pressure environment. This negative pressure helps to remove excess fluid, bacteria, and other contaminants from the wound, while also promoting blood flow and tissue granulation. NPWT is commonly used to treat complex wounds, such as diabetic ulcers, pressure ulcers, surgical wounds, and traumatic injuries. It can help reduce wound size, promote tissue regeneration, and accelerate healing, ultimately improving patient outcomes. NPWT may be used as a primary treatment or adjunct therapy alongside other wound care techniques. In recent years, NPWT has become an important tool in wound management, offering significant benefits in promoting wound healing and preventing complications.

The United States negative pressure wound therapy market is primarily driven by the rising prevalence of chronic wounds, including diabetic ulcers, pressure ulcers, and venous leg ulcers, which is fueling the demand for advanced wound care solutions such as NPWT to facilitate faster healing and reduce the risk of complications. Additionally, an aging population and increasing incidences of obesity contribute to the higher incidence of chronic wounds, further propelling market growth. Moreover, ongoing technological advancements in NPWT systems, such as the development of portable and disposable devices, and innovations in dressing materials and wound monitoring capabilities, are expanding the accessibility and effectiveness of NPWT, driving adoption rates among healthcare providers and patients.

Apart from this, the growing emphasis on cost-effective healthcare solutions and the potential for NPWT to reduce hospitalization stays and healthcare costs are incentivizing healthcare facilities to incorporate NPWT into their wound care protocols. Furthermore, regulatory initiatives have accelerated the adoption of evidence-based wound care practices and reimbursement policies supporting NPWT utilization, thus contributing to market growth.
